Illegal foreigners taking over our jobs, Kayole hawkers say

A section of Kayole estate

Hawkers in Kayole are complaining about 'invasion' by foreigners in the informal sector. They say the foreigners, who have no work permits and are mostly from West Africa, are engaging in small businesses.

Speaking to Metropolitan, Caleb Okumu, a cake vendor in Kayole's Kioi area, said they had sought intervention from the local authority since 2015 but no action had ever been taken. Yet their earnings continue to drop.
